  • Patent number: 9920769
    Abstract: A gas turbine casing made of organic matrix composite material includes reinforcement densified by an organic matrix defines an inside volume. On its inside face the casing has a structural part with a first face facing the inside face of the casing, and an opposite second face defining a flow passage portion. Recesses opening out into the inside volume of the casing are present between the inside face of the casing and the first face of the structural part facing the inside face of the casing. In the event of a fire, the recesses allow gas coming from degradation of the resin of the casing to be discharged into the flow passage.

  • Patent number: 9657644
    Abstract: A method for mounting an acoustic panel on the inner surface of an annular housing of an axial turbomachine, the cylindrical acoustic panel comprising at least one longitudinal slot so as to define two opposing ends, the method comprising: bringing the two opposing ends closer together so as to reduce the cylinder radius of the acoustic panel; inserting the acoustic panel into the fan casing when the opposing ends are close together; deploying the opposing ends so as to increase the cylinder radius of the acoustic panel; and securing the acoustic panel to the housing by gluing.
